Transaction 15625ddbdc50857ade41f387df5dc5e07e83c241b27fb6663f8c49fa5690df0f

1 Input
2 Outputs
  • 15625ddbdc50857ade41f387df5dc5e07e83c241b27fb6663f8c49fa5690df0f:0
  • value  647575
    address  33X5KTZ1VVRHufeFCDs7ERPNegGmzMn5MU
  • 15625ddbdc50857ade41f387df5dc5e07e83c241b27fb6663f8c49fa5690df0f:1
  • value  581
    address  13vC6eUdobXeVZ88X2aBVBFSZ288nd2TSR